Research NICU RN Job Trends in Sioux Falls

If you’re a NICU Registered Nurse curious about Travel job trends in Sioux Falls, SD, AMN Healthcare has successfully filled 12 similar positions in the area, providing insight into the opportunities you could expect. These previously filled roles offered competitive pay, with an average weekly rate of $2,486 and a range from $2,285 to $3,004 per week, showcasing the strong earning potential for professionals in this field.

Positions were located in key zip codes, including 57105, at reputable facilities such as Avera McKennan Hospital & University Health Center. These placements reflect the high demand for skilled NICU Registered Nurses in Sioux Falls’s thriving healthcare landscape. What Types of Work and Facilities Can NICU Registered Nurses Expect in Sioux Falls, SD?

As a Registered Nurse specializing in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U) at AMN Healthcare, you will have the opportunity to work in a variety of dynamic healthcare settings in Sioux Falls, South Dakota, including renowned hospitals and specialty clinics dedicated to maternal and infant health. In these facilities, you’ll be tasked with providing critical care to premature and seriously ill newborns, closely monitoring their vital signs, administering medications, and collaborating with interdisciplinary teams to develop and implement individualized care plans. What types of experience are required or preferred for a NICU Travel job in Sioux Falls?

To secure a Neonatal Intensive Care Unit travel job in Sioux Falls, South Dakota, candidates typically need at least two years of experience in a NICU setting, along with specific certifications such as BLS and NRP. Familiarity with advanced neonatal care procedures and the ability to work in a fast-paced environment are also preferred qualities.

What things should a Travel NICU RN look for in a new position?

A travel NICU Registered Nurse should consider the level of support provided by the facility, including staffing ratios and available resources for critical care. It’s also important to assess the location and working conditions, ensuring they align with personal preferences and lifestyle needs. Finally, reviewing the facility’s reputation and patient outcomes can help gauge the quality of care and overall environment.
